What is Nitrous Oxide, Oxygen?
Entonox is a colorless, odorless gas mixture of nitrous oxide and oxygen used for pain relief. It is commonly administered via inhalation for quick-acting analgesia.
What is Nitrous Oxide, Oxygen used for?
Entonox is primarily used for pain management during medical procedures, dental work, or labor. It is often referred to as laughing gas and is known for its rapid onset and short duration of action. People often ask, 'What is Entonox used for?' It is commonly used in situations where quick pain relief is needed without the need for long-term sedation.

What precautions apply to Nitrous Oxide, Oxygen?
Entonox should be used with caution in individuals with certain medical conditions, such as vitamin B12 deficiency or respiratory issues. It is important to follow proper administration guidelines to ensure safety and effectiveness. Always consult a healthcare professional before use.
What does Nitrous Oxide, Oxygen interact with?
Entonox may interact with certain medications or substances, including alcohol and other sedatives.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about any medications you are taking before using Entonox to avoid potential interactions.
